When & Why to Use This Skill
This Claude skill automates the creation of high-quality, standardized programming exercises and tutorials. It ensures strict adherence to pedagogical templates and markdown formatting rules (such as MD031 and MD032), providing a consistent and professional learning experience. By utilizing a 'progressive disclosure' approach, it helps educators generate content where students can follow core instructions via bold text while accessing deeper technical context through structured blockquotes.
Use Cases
- Curriculum Development: Rapidly generate new coding tutorials for software engineering courses that follow a specific, pre-defined instructional design.
- Content Standardization: Refactor existing, inconsistently formatted programming guides into a unified structure that passes strict markdown linting and quality checks.
- Interactive Lab Creation: Build step-by-step practice sets that include automated verification points, common mistake warnings, and 'concept deep dives' for students.
- Documentation Automation: Generate technical walkthroughs for internal developer onboarding that require specific file structures and code block standards.

Mandatory formatting rules:
- MD031: Blank lines BEFORE and AFTER all code blocks
- MD032: Blank lines BEFORE and AFTER all lists
- MD040: Always specify language for code blocks (
csharp,bash, etc.) - MD022: Blank lines around ALL headings
- URLs: Always wrap URLs in angle brackets:
<https://example.com>(not bare URLs) - Use blockquotes (>) for ALL supplementary information
- Icons BEFORE bold text:
> ℹ **Concept**,> ⚠ **Warning**,> ✓ **Check** - File paths as:
> src/Path/To/File.ext - Bold action verbs: Navigate, Create, Add
- No exercise numbers in titles
- No cross-references to other exercises

Exercise Creation Workflow
Step 1: Gather Requirements
Ask the user for:
- Exercise topic/title
- Technology/framework
- Target audience level (beginner/intermediate/advanced)
- Key concepts to cover
- Desired output directory
Step 2: Plan Exercise Structure
Using TEMPLATE.md as reference, plan:
- Title (no numbers)
- 4-5 main steps + testing step
- File creation/modification points
- Code examples with explanations
Step 3: Create Exercise File
- Read GUIDE.md, TEMPLATE.md, and EXAMPLE.md
- Write the complete exercise markdown file
- Verify file exists with Glob
- Read first section to confirm proper content
- If validation passes, confirm success
Step 4: Quality Verification
- Check against quality checklist
- Verify markdown linting compliance
- Ensure all required sections present
- Confirm visual hierarchy (bold primary, blockquotes secondary)

Remember
The student should be able to complete the exercise by following just the bold text, but have all the context they need available in the blockquotes when they're ready for it. This is progressive disclosure - showing just enough information at the right time.
